Cost Breakdown Comparison

Based on $60,000 annual salary

Cost Component KY WA Diff
Base Salary $60,000 $60,000
Social Security (6.2%) $3,720 $3,720
Medicare (1.45%) $870 $870
FUTA (0.6%) $42 $42
SUTA (State Unemployment) $111 $1,050 -$939
Workers' Compensation $588 $888 -$300
State-Mandated Insurance $0 $288 -$288
Total Employer Cost $65,331 $66,858 -$1,527

Tax Rate Comparison

Rate Kentucky Washington
SUTA Rate Range 0.1% – 9.0% 0.2% – 5.8%
SUTA Typical Rate 1.0% 1.75%
SUTA Wage Base $11,100 $67,600
Workers' Comp Rate 0.98% 1.48%
State Income Tax Yes No
Paid Family Leave Not required 0.48%

What This Means for Employers

For a business hiring at a $60,000 salary, choosing Kentucky over Washington saves $1,527 per employee per year in employer-side payroll costs alone. For a team of 10, that's $15,270 annually.

The biggest difference comes from SUTA (state unemployment tax) — Kentucky charges 1.0% vs Washington's 1.75%. Note that federal taxes (Social Security, Medicare, FUTA) are identical in both states.

Cost Comparison at Different Salary Levels

How the gap changes from $30K to $150K

Salary KY Total WA Total Difference
$30,000 $32,742 $33,450 -$708
$40,000 $43,605 $44,586 -$981
$50,000 $54,468 $55,722 -$1,254
$60,000 $65,331 $66,858 -$1,527
$75,000 $81,626 $83,433 -$1,807
$100,000 $108,783 $110,835 -$2,052
$125,000 $135,941 $138,238 -$2,297
$150,000 $163,098 $165,640 -$2,542
